Trip to London
I want to make a trip to London and I'm looking for a good, (cheap) airport close to London. Maybe Biggin Hill is a solution? Are there connections with London downtown? Maybe you know better airports close to London

Stapleford is quite good, close to London and easy to commute to the city - Bus/Taxi/Central Line
Half the price of Biggin - but no official instrument approach, there is a nice VOR there
£9 for single i think X 2 for twin ...
free parking throughout day, few quid overnight !

Depends what you're flying, but check out Elstree. Cheap fees, hard runway in case the weather is British, and the main line to London is 5 mins away in a taxi (trains run every few mins and journey time is about 15 mins).
Panshanger is a similar story, only it's grass ...

I live near Biggin Hill and so can give you some feedback on the area. It is a bit of a mission to get into Central London. You would need to get 320 bus to Bromley South station (takes about 25 minutes), and then get a train from there to London, which would take about 40 minutes. The bus is £1 single and the train would be about £4 return or £5.40 for a travelcard.
